Transaction 68da90eccb0c6e3a85ae0687715f13ce066e1c5a41db53e5c93d739ca4f76a39

2 Input
2 Outputs
  • 68da90eccb0c6e3a85ae0687715f13ce066e1c5a41db53e5c93d739ca4f76a39:0
  • value  4397600
    address  19YhtwuwuhsKn7yfaAoSD5122eftfrmfY2
  • 68da90eccb0c6e3a85ae0687715f13ce066e1c5a41db53e5c93d739ca4f76a39:1
  • value  125406
    address  3Bj2jVXAdkdCiPgnGuqxjhQEdZAVDo3hdf